1. Printing Techniques: Precision Meets Innovation
a. Direct-to-Garment (DTG) Printing
- Process: Uses digital printers to apply water-based inks directly onto fabric.
- Best For:
- Photorealistic images, gradients, or designs with unlimited colors.
- Small batches or single-unit orders (e.g., personalized gifts).
- Advantages:
- No setup costs; ideal for complex, multicolored patterns.
- Eco-friendly inks penetrate fibers, ensuring fade-resistant results.
Example: A botanical garden’s tea towel featuring a detailed watercolor orchid.
b. Screen Printing
- Process: Ink is pressed through a mesh screen onto fabric, one color at a time.
- Best For:
- Bold logos, geometric patterns, or designs with ≤6 colors.
- Bulk orders (e.g., corporate merchandise or event favors).
- Advantages:
- Vibrant, opaque colors with a textured finish.
- Cost-effective for high-volume production.
Example: A café’s retro diner-themed towels with two-tone typography.
c. All-Over Edge-to-Edge Printing
- Process: Covers the entire towel with seamless, borderless designs using specialized dye-sublimation or DTG techniques.
- Best For:
- Abstract art, landscape photography, or repeating patterns.
- Luxury brands aiming for a high-impact, gallery-like aesthetic.
- Advantages:
- Eliminates white margins for a polished, immersive look.
- Durable prints withstand frequent washing.
Example: A museum’s tea towel replicating Van Gogh’s Starry Night in full bleed.
2. Ink Choices: Balancing Aesthetics & Durability
- Water-Based Inks:
- Eco-friendly, soft-hand feel; ideal for organic cotton or linen.
- Subtle, vintage-inspired finishes.
- Plastisol Inks:
- Thick, vibrant layers; perfect for bold designs on heavy fabrics (265gsm cotton).
- Resistant to cracking, even after repeated washes.

3. Designing for Impact: Expert Tips
- Color Mastery:
- Use Pantone guides to ensure accuracy, especially for brand-specific hues.
- Contrast light inks on dark fabrics (or vice versa) for readability.
- Negative Space: Allow designs to “breathe” by balancing detailed areas with blank spaces.
- Scalability: Simplify intricate elements for small towels (e.g., 16×24 inches) to maintain clarity.
